summ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orCRISPYrice2022-03-13 15:28:03 +0000
committerCRISPYrice2022-03-13 15:28:03 +0000
commita67b28717c3452fa4ddab86e6eed14060308a7ca (patch)
tree91506c283f8b80839021cb3dcdec8d920b8efa68
parent3b998291d468a9baa9869afc3a0f9b5835878c41 (diff)
downloadaur-a67b28717c3452fa4ddab86e6eed14060308a7ca.tar.gz
Update AUR package
-rw-r--r--.SRCINFO3
-rw-r--r--PKGBUILD31
2 files changed, 16 insertions, 18 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 66f5cc792753..9703bb548dc0 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,11 +1,12 @@
pkgbase = opman-git
pkgdesc = Opinionated ArchLinux Package Manager (WIP)
- pkgver = r5.b83bef5
+ pkgver = r8.1c0d6fc
pkgrel = 1
url = https://github.com/CRISPYricePC/opman
arch = any
license = MIT
makedepends = cargo
+ depends = pacman
provides = opman
source = opman::git+https://github.com/CRISPYricePC/opman.git
md5sums = SKIP
diff --git a/PKGBUILD b/PKGBUILD
index 4d8660c5f293..c6b083d0bd38 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,41 +1,38 @@
# Maintainer: Ben Mitchell <bjosephmitchell@gmail.com>
-projectname=opman
-pkgname="$projectname-git"
-pkgver=r5.b83bef5
+_pkgname=opman
+pkgname="$_pkgname-git"
+pkgver=r8.1c0d6fc
pkgver() {
- cd "$projectname"
+ cd "$_pkgname"
print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
}
pkgrel=1
pkgdesc='Opinionated ArchLinux Package Manager (WIP)'
arch=('any')
-url="https://github.com/CRISPYricePC/$projectname"
+url="https://github.com/CRISPYricePC/$_pkgname"
license=('MIT')
-groups=()
-depends=()
+depends=('pacman')
makedepends=('cargo')
-optdepends=()
provides=('opman')
-conflicts=()
-replaces=()
-backup=()
-options=()
-install=
-changelog=
-source=("${projectname}::git+$url.git")
-noextract=()
+source=("${_pkgname}::git+$url.git")
md5sums=('SKIP')
prepare() {
+ cd $_pkgname
+
cargo fetch --locked --target "$CARCH-unknown-linux-gnu"
}
build() {
+ cd $_pkgname
+
export RUSTUP_TOOLCHAIN=stable
export CARGO_TARGET_DIR=target
cargo build --frozen --release --all-features
}
package() {
- install -Dm0755 -t "$pkgdir/usr/bin/" "target/release/$projectname"
+ cd $_pkgname
+
+ install -Dm0755 -t "$pkgdir/usr/bin/" "target/release/$_pkgname"
} \ No newline at end of file